The Evolution of Gaming Consoles

The journey of gaming consoles started with simple systems like the Magnavox Odyssey and Atari 2600 in the 1970s. These early devices featured basic graphics and limited gameplay capabilities. Fast forward to the 1980s and 1990s, the introduction of systems like the Nintendo Entertainment System (NES) and Sega Genesis marked the advent of more complex and user-friendly designs. By the time we reached the turn of the century, Sony’s PlayStation and Microsoft’s Xbox made substantial leaps in graphical quality and game complexity.

Understanding Console Generations

To comprehend the advancements in gaming consoles, it’s helpful to break them down into generations. Each generation typically introduces significant technological improvements and often changes the way we interact with games.
